What Does 'Coems' Mean?

"Coems," often punctuated with the Money-Mouth Face Emoji as "Coems🤑" or "Coems 🤑," was coined by TikToker and Roblox player @coolnoob101 sometime in December 2022. The TikToker is known for his comedic Roblox videos where absurd things happen to the game's players set to the most goofy ahh sounds possible.

To put it simply, "coems" is used as an absurd alternative to the word "comes," or more accurately, "cums." It works as a form of algospeak to avoid censorship or bans from using the term "cums." It's often used in the most out-of-context, absurd ways possible, making it hard to determine what it means from an outsider's perspective.

How Is 'Coems 🤑' Used Online?

"Coems" is most popular on TikTok, where it's used in videos of Roblox players interacting with each other in strange and funny ways. If it doesn't appear in the videos, it's often used in the videos' post description without context to let viewers know they're likely watching a Roblox shitpost.

The term has also become popular within Roblox, where players are seemingly using it in any context they can. Several videos of players using the term casually or bombarding players by saying "coems 🤑" have been uploaded to the app since it first went viral in December.
